Super Powerful PocketPC phone wins Editor's Choice at PC Mag

 This was one of the most silent phone launches we have done this year - not a lot of online excitement or pre-sales interest on this phone, but it is surely a very significant one: The Cingular 8525 is a rock solid, high speed (HSDPA provides about 800Kbps cellular data communication) and fast (400Mhz) unit with all the bells and whistles you expect, in a package slightly sleeker than the 8125.

Cingular 8525

This is what PC Magazine had to say about it:

“If you're a Cingular subscriber who wants to get work done, and you live in one of Cingular's high-speed cities, nothing compares to the Cingular 8525. It's a must-buy. Yes, Nokia's E62 and Blackberry's 8700g both provide good alternatives for a more e-mail-focused, one-handed experience. And the Palm Treo 700p on Sprint and Verizon is a terrific all-around phone. But none of them provide the combination of processor speed, global roaming and multiple high-speed networks you'll get on this little powerhouse. That makes it worthy of our Editors' Choice.”
